Output d45e7a33e89ac3d2ce0788ffbd7b63533bcfbb11b3f73df5e8d42b0ba1b4e752:0

value
26836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e146aba49872c84bb8ef45eb5a9cdd6ee03959c OP_EQUAL
address
38os66dnBzwmz7RUFGXfbFBzcUAtpfeyvK
transaction
d45e7a33e89ac3d2ce0788ffbd7b63533bcfbb11b3f73df5e8d42b0ba1b4e752
confirmations
289306
spent
true